I'm not sure why this place has such bad reviews but I guess competition in this area is pretty steep. Sweet Box is not bad but it's also not a standout, which is tough when you can get the majority of their offerings at other more popular shops in the same plaza. I came in because I was thinking of getting R&B or A-sha Corner (which you order on the same kiosk), but I decided to give this place a try instead. Their banh trang tron (rice paper salad) caught my attention and a Vietnamese iced coffee also sounded good. My order came out pretty quickly as it was a weekday afternoon and there weren't many customers. The coffee was basic but good. It had the right amount of sweetness from the condensed milk, but my only complaint is that it was mostly ice and not enough coffee. The rice paper salad was yummy. I got it spicy and it was a good level of spice for me - watch out because the spice builds! I wish they included more green mango for more freshness but otherwise the flavor was very good.Their che looked good - maybe something to try in the future, if we manage to stray away from our go-to spots for that.

I have only tried the drinks at Sweet Box and so far, every drink I have tried is simple but good. I have tried their sugar cane drink, the three color drink with pandan jelly, coconut milk and red tapioca, tofu dessert drink and mango slush. All drinks were good and not overly sweet. You can order at the cashier or at any of the touch screen kiosks available around the shop. The one near R&B Tea always has a line so head to the other end and there are 2 other touch screens in which you can order from any of the 3 shops inside. Sweet Box shares the space with 2 other shops and the inside is very lively and fun. Makes you feel like you're in a Vietnamese cafe. There's not really any interaction with the staff if you order at the touch screen. Once your order is ready, you just pick it up. But yeah, if you're looking for something to drink with a chill, fun vibe with lots of seating, Sweet Box is there in Vietnam Town.
